Why the Roomix Transition Bed Works for Montessori and Traditional Families

Short answer: yes. The Roomix Transition bed was built because families parent differently -- and furniture should follow your lead, not the other way around.

It sits low to the ground, supporting Montessori-style independent movement. Side barriers provide the night-time security many traditional parents prefer. Freedom for your child, within safe limits -- without you having to pick a parenting "side."

Designed with real parents: We co-designed this bed with hundreds of families navigating the cot-to-bed transition. Some followed Montessori closely. Others just wanted something safe and practical. The brief was simple: build one bed that works for both.

How Our Design Supports Your Cot-to-Bed Transition

Quick Assembly for Busy Parents

Pre-assembled panels click together using Easy Lock fittings and an Allen key. The bed's ready in around 20 minutes. No full afternoon lost, no instruction-sheet rage.

Built to Adapt as Your Child Grows

Add legs, soft-close under-bed drawers, or a matching bedside table as your child gets older. Need to switch rooms? Move the safety barrier between side and centre positions. The bed adapts -- you replace nothing.

Feature Montessori Families Traditional Families
Low floor height Independent entry and exit Lower risk from falls
Side barriers Gentle boundary without restriction Reassuring night-time security
Modular sizing Grows with child-led routines Long-term family investment

Built to Last: Safety, Materials, and Longevity

Each bed is made to order from solid FSC-certified pine and finished with a child-safe, water-based wax. Rounded edges reduce bumps. Soft-close drawers protect small fingers. Safe and reassuringly secure -- without a clinical look.

When is the right time to transition a child from a cot to a Roomix Transition bed?

We built the Roomix Transition bed to support your family's unique journey from cot to bed. While the ideal time varies for each child, our bed is designed for children from 18 months to 4 years old. It offers a low floor height for independence and side barriers for security, adapting to your child's readiness.

How does the Roomix Transition bed combine elements of both Montessori floor beds and traditional toddler beds?

The Roomix Transition bed was specifically designed to bridge Montessori freedom with traditional security. It features a low floor height, encouraging independent movement and access, much like a Montessori floor bed. At the same time, it includes side barriers that offer the reassuring night-time security many parents prefer in a traditional toddler bed.
